Three categories determined for the judicial processes of PKK members: Convict, detainee, and fugitive files will be separated
Following the framework law, the files of PKK members will be handled under the categories of convicts, detainees, and fugitives; the goal is to prevent judicial congestion during surrenders.
Following the adoption of the framework law as part of the "Terror-Free Turkey" goal, a roadmap has been shaped regarding how judicial proceedings for PKK members will be conducted. Accordingly, files will be handled under three separate headings: convicts in prison, detainees whose trials are ongoing, and fugitives with outstanding arrest warrants.
According to the report by Özgür Cebe from Nefes, it is stated that the process has been categorized to reduce the workload that may arise in courthouses during mass surrenders. The report also noted that the judicial proceedings of 3,800 PKK members, who are stated to be in 18 camps, and the process of surrendering weapons have also come to the agenda within this framework.
THREE SEPARATE LEGAL PROCESSES
The first category will include convicts whose convictions for specific crimes have been finalized and who have been determined not to have participated in armed terrorist attacks. Finalized files concerning crimes such as membership in an armed terrorist organization, establishing and managing an organization, knowingly and willingly aiding an organization, opposition to the Anti-Terror Law, financing of terrorism, and terrorist propaganda will be evaluated by the execution judgeships of the province where the conviction was issued.
In these files, it is envisioned that the execution of the sentence will be suspended, the conviction decision will be re-adapted according to the framework law, and a release decision will be issued.

The second category will consist of individuals who are detained for the same crimes but whose trials have not yet reached a final verdict. These files will be handled by the high criminal courts acting as courts of first instance. It is expected that the courts will issue decisions on suspending execution and release based on the status of the file.
For those who have had a decision made but whose files are at the appellate or Court of Cassation (Yargıtay) stage, it was stated that the review will be conducted by the relevant criminal chambers. It was expressed that at this stage, instead of sending the file back to the local court, the higher courts will directly apply the framework law to establish a final verdict.
The third heading includes fugitive PKK members for whom there are arrest warrants. For individuals stated to be in the mountain cadres or the organization's European structure, it is planned for the provincial chief public prosecutor's offices that issued the arrest warrants to handle the files quickly.
It is envisioned that after the statement of the person who surrenders is taken, an indictment will be prepared by the terror crimes investigation bureaus on the same day, and a case will be opened in the specialized high criminal court for terror cases. It was noted that with the opening of the case, the court could lift the arrest warrant and issue a release decision within the scope of the framework law.
SURRENDER OF WEAPONS ALSO ON THE AGENDA
In the report, based on information from security and intelligence sources, it was also alleged that there are 35 separate underground tunnels used as armories and ammunition depots in the shelter areas in northern Iraq.
It was claimed that these tunnels contain armor-piercing missiles, mortars, rocket launchers, infantry rifles, night vision equipment, and various anti-tank systems. It was alleged that a significant portion of the weapons consists of aid weapons sent by the US to Syria.
